Cigna, Good Samaritan Health and SCCIPA Form New Alliance to Improve Health Care for Santa Clara County Customers
November 20 2017 - 1:00PM
Business Wire
Good Samaritan Health System, which includes Regional Medical
Center of San Jose, Good Samaritan Hospital, and Santa Clara County
IPA (SCCIPA), an independent practice group with over 800
physicians, have entered into an alliance with Cigna to offer a
simple, comprehensive and focused approach to quality care with
improved affordability in Santa Clara County. Health plans will be
available starting January 1, 2018.

The alliance also includes Pacific Partners Management Services
(PPMSI), and both PPMSI and SCCIPA participate in the value-based
Cigna Collaborative Care program. The Good Samaritan Health System
hospitals and Pacific Partners are both subsidiaries of HCA
Healthcare.

The alliance will be governed by a joint operating committee
comprising representatives from Cigna, Good Samaritan and
SCCIPA.

The Santa Clara County alliance is Cigna's fourth local alliance
arrangement in California. The company also has local arrangements
in Los Angeles, Orange and San Diego counties.

About SCCIPA
SCCIPA operates like a clinic without walls, linking patients
and health plans with our established network of physicians,
hospitals, lab, x-ray, physical therapy and other providers. Based
in San Jose, SCCIPA links over 800 physicians who practice
independently throughout Santa Clara County, with 280 primary care
physicians — specializing in family practice, internal medicine and
pediatrics — and over 550 specialists who practice at most local
hospitals.
